Subject: Soft deletes on orders — shipped

For the sync: Cartwheel's orders table now uses soft deletes. deleted_at replaces hard DELETEs; all reads filter it by default. Reporting queries were updated, but check any ad-hoc scripts you own. Purge job runs nightly at 02:00. Rollback is a single flag flip. Deployment is tracked under the token below.

pipeline stamp: htk4_66df

Subject: Door Sensor Recall — Please Read

Welcome to Harlowe & Vance. The sensors on the east-wing doors are being recalled this week, so those doors may not release automatically. New starters should use the west atrium entrance until Friday. Hold your badge flat against the reader for two seconds. Your temporary pass code is below.

door code, tajof-kageg: bdg-QVDCE-3

## Vendor Note: GraphScribe Dependency Visualizer

GraphScribe is licensed from Orrinworks under an annual seat-based contract. Reviewers: the embedded renderer is vendor code — do not patch it in our tree; file upstream instead. Version pinned at 4.2 pending their cycle-detection fix. License file must ship unmodified with every release bundle. Usage telemetry is disabled contractually; flag any PR that re-enables it. Contract renewal lands next quarter, so log pain points now. Send license or upstream-defect questions to the vendor liaison.

escalation mailbox, bagef-bagag: oliax.drumir.jorath@crelvolabs.test

## Tuning

Gridwright's fill algorithm trades speed for word-list quality. The backtracking depth limit bounds worst-case runtime, while the candidate pool size controls how many dictionary entries are scored per slot. Increasing either improves grid quality but slows generation noticeably on puzzles above 21x21. Future maintainers should benchmark with the standard corpus before changing anything. The current production values are as follows.

limits module of kawig-yahap:
QUOTAS = {
    "ulaox": 452,
    "fravan": 56,
    "sorwyn": 261,
    "gormir": 724,
    "jorael": 382,
    "eliius": 779,
    "fenok": 963,
}